How to Fix QuickBooks Error 1646?

Published Date: May 12, 2023   Updated Date: May 9, 2025

QuickBooks Error 1646

QuickBooks Error 1646 is an installation issue that appears when users try to install, update, or uninstall QuickBooks using a Microsoft Installer (.msi) file. The error message usually reads, “Error 1646: Uninstallation of the update package is not supported,”. This error typically happens due to a damaged or incompatible installer file, missing registry entries, permission restrictions, or conflicts with antivirus software. It can also be triggered when applying updates without the original installation source or when previous installations are incomplete or corrupted. Users may experience sudden crashes, failed updates, or messages referencing .msi issues during installation.

To fix QuickBooks Error 1646, start by using the QuickBooks Tool Hub and run the Install Diagnostic Tool to repair installation issues automatically. If the problem continues, perform a clean boot (selective startup), re-register the Windows Installer, or uninstall and reinstall QuickBooks using the original setup file. Run System File Checker (sfc /scannow) to repair missing or corrupted Windows files. Always ensure prerequisites like admin rights, stable internet, and updated software are in place before starting the fix. To prevent this error in the future, only use official Intuit downloads, avoid interrupted installations, and maintain regular system and software updates.

Step 1: Verify Product Information in QuickBooks Desktop

  1. Open QuickBooks Desktop software.
  2. Press the F2 key on your keyboard. This will open the Product Information window.
  3. In this window, you will see all the details about the product.
  4. Write down the license number, product key, version, and year of the product.

Step 2: Uninstall QuickBooks Desktop

  1. Open the Start menu, search for “Control Panel,” and open it.
  2. Click “Programs and Features” or “Uninstall a Program.”
  3. Select your QuickBooks version.
  4. Click “Uninstall/Change” and choose “Remove.”
  5. Click “Next” to finish the uninstallation.

Step 3: Rename QuickBooks Desktop Installation Folders

  1. Right-click on the QuickBooks Desktop installation folder.
  2. Add “.old” at the end of the folder name.
  3. This prevents QuickBooks from accessing the renamed folder and forces it to create a new one.

Step 4: Reinstall QuickBooks Desktop

  1. Open the Control Panel from the Start menu.
  2. Click “Programs and Features.”
  3. Find QuickBooks in the list, then select it.
  4. Click “Uninstall/Change” and choose “Uninstall.”
  5. Wait for the uninstallation to complete.
  6. Restart your computer.
  7. Reinstall QuickBooks using your product and license keys.
  8. Follow the on-screen instructions to complete the installation.
  9. Open QuickBooks to check if the issue is resolved.

Step 5: Rename Installation Directories (Optional)

  1. After uninstalling QuickBooks, open “File Explorer” from the Start menu or press Win + E.
  2. Find the folder with QuickBooks company files. Common paths are:
    • C:\ProgramData\Intuit\QuickBooks(year)
    • C:\Program Files (x86)\Intuit\QuickBooks(year)
    • C:\Program Files\Intuit\QuickBooks(year)
    • C:\Users(Current user)\AppData\Local\Intuit\QuickBooks(year)
  3. Right-click the folder and select “Rename.”
  4. Add “.old” at the end of the folder name to prevent QuickBooks from opening it after reinstalling.
  5. To resolve access issues, open Task Manager by right-clicking the taskbar, go to the “Processes” tab, and end the following tasks:
    • QBDBMgrN.exe
    • QBDBMgr
    • QBCFMonitorService.exe
    • Qbw32.exe
  6. Reinstall QuickBooks.

What are the Prerequisites to Fix  QuickBooks Error 1646?

  1. Log in with administrator rights on your Windows system.
  2. Ensure your Windows OS is updated to the latest version.
  3. Download the original QuickBooks installer from the official Intuit website.
  4. Close all background applications before starting the installation or update.
  5. Disable any antivirus or firewall temporarily to avoid conflicts.
  6. Make sure your system has a stable internet connection.
  7. Back up your QuickBooks company files and important data.

How to Identify  QuickBooks Error 1646?

  1. You see a pop-up message: “Error 1646: Uninstallation of the update package is not supported.”
  2. The installation, update, or uninstallation of QuickBooks fails or stops unexpectedly.
  3. Error appears when running a .msi (Microsoft Installer) file.
  4. The process crashes with no progress or partial completion.
  5. You find related errors in the Windows Event Viewer or QuickBooks logs (QBInstall.log).

How to Prevent QuickBooks Error 1646

  1. Use only the official Intuit installer and updates.
  2. Keep Windows and QuickBooks updated.
  3. Run installs with admin rights.
  4. Disable antivirus/firewall during install if needed.
  5. Avoid interrupted or incomplete installations.
  6. Back up data regularly.

When Should You Seek Professional Help for  QuickBooks Error 1646? 

Seek professional help for QuickBooks Error 1646 if the error persists after using QuickBooks Tool Hub, reinstalling the software, or running system scans. Contact us if you face repeated installation failures, missing installer files, registry issues, or if you’re unsure about editing system settings. Also seek help if the error disrupts business operations or affects company file access.

Hire QuickBooks Error 1646 Resolution Services

Hire resolution services to fix QuickBooks Error 1646 due to lack of time, limited technical knowledge, or concern about losing important data. We ensure a quick, accurate, and safe resolution without the risk of making the issue worse. Dancing Numbers offers fast fixes, secure handling of your data, and minimal business disruption. Trusted by businesses nationwide and delivers 24/7 support with a proven success rate. Contact us for expert help today.
+1-800-596-0806 or chat with experts.

close btn

Get Your Case Study

Call Now+1-800-596-0806
Top